回答:不管是移动端开发,还是PC端开发,其实都有用mysql还是sqlserver这样的选择,今天就把我的观点给大家分享下:1.Sqlserver和MySQL都是关系型数据库,在整体功能上差异不算太大,都支持表、视图、函数、存储过程。2.就部署平台来收,sqlserver是微软出品,很显然他必须部署在windows系统上,而mysql既可以部署在windows系统上,也可以部署在linux系统上,就这点...
回答:选用多线程还是IO多路复用必须要看场景的!选择select还是epoll也是需要看场景的!如果是短连接,服务器使用线程池(多线程)处理完毕,马上进行释放,保证活跃的线程所需要的内存和CPU效率是在服务器承受范围之内,那么多线程比IO多路复用效果要好,因为无论是select还是epoll都需要去额外的监听,监听到需要数据处理,才调用回调函数,分配处理线程去执行,这段时间有性能和资源的消耗,这种情况无...
回答:选用多线程还是IO多路复用必须要看场景的!选择select还是epoll也是需要看场景的!如果是短连接,服务器使用线程池(多线程)处理完毕,马上进行释放,保证活跃的线程所需要的内存和CPU效率是在服务器承受范围之内,那么多线程比IO多路复用效果要好,因为无论是select还是epoll都需要去额外的监听,监听到需要数据处理,才调用回调函数,分配处理线程去执行,这段时间有性能和资源的消耗,这种情况无...
...耗 IO 的代码,一般体现为请求某种资源,这可以是访问数据库,或者访问网络对端。 评价程序写得好不好,要看随着访问压力的上升,CPU 使用率的变化,好的代码,随着访问压力的上升,CPU 的使用率最终能趋近100%,而坏的代...
解决高并发 io瓶颈解决红包程序 本程序模拟的红包抽奖模式。总金额100元,随机用户获得1-10元的红包,直到红包分发完。 redis中luckMoneyMax需要提前设置 $r->set(luckMoneyMax , 100); 正文 /** * 随机获取红包 * 总金额100元...
...杂,且Reactor承担所有事件的监听和响应,高并发会成为瓶颈 多Reactor多进程/线程 为了解决单Reactor多线程的问题,这个模式的区别: 父进程的select监听到连接建立事件后通过Acceptor将新的连接分配给子进程子进程的Reactor将新的...
...e Solution 这个presentation主要讲了如何消除内核network stack的瓶颈,没有特别提到采用哪种模型。 有人对于event-driven模型有一些批判,认为多线程模型(同步阻塞模型)不比事件模型差: Thousands of Threads and Blocking I/O,讲了C10K提...
...也不能保持并发操作的绝对互斥及有序。所以我们在索引数据库上基于 CAS 和 MVCC 技术对索引进行更新保护,确保索引数据不会因为并发更新而丧失外部一致性。 IO 块分配优化 在性能型 UFS 中,底层存储的 IO 延迟大幅降低...
...中间件服务对整个 PHP Web 应用体验的影响。今天我们分析数据库给整个应用性能带来的影响。 数据库 首先直观地看两张图,一张是来自 OneAPM 后台的 Web 事务吞吐量图,也就是每分钟有多少次 Web 事务被触发、多少次数据库事务...
...低4倍性能或6倍性能 step 4:添加运动小块,找到性能瓶颈 前面限制了cpu的性能,接下来就要找到性能瓶颈了连续点击Add 10按钮,向页面中添加小块,直到自己都感觉页面上小块运动出现明显卡顿类似下面这种情况,就已经明...
...户确认后的明确结论:UFS结合非Pytorch框架使用没有性能瓶颈, Pytorch框架下用本地SSD盘没有性能瓶颈,用SSHFS性能可接受。那原因就很明显了,就是Pytorch+UFS文件存储这个组合存在IO性能问题。深入排查优化看到这里,大家可能会...
...无关的网络与 IO 操作、存储服务、中间件代理、缓存和数据库访问等,在本文中,我们先分析 IO 操作和中间件服务。 为什么外围资源的性能分析,要以以上三者分析为主?我们可以看如下国内专业的性能监控工具 OneAPM 的 PHP We...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...
图示为GPU性能排行榜,我们可以看到所有GPU的原始相关性能图表。同时根据训练、推理能力由高到低做了...